From: Extensively drug-resistant Haemophilus influenzae – emergence, epidemiology, risk factors, and regimen

Fig. 3

Drug resistant status of Haemophilus influenzae. (a) Trends of different H. influenzae drug resistant status from 2007 to 2018 are shown. (b) β-lactamase-positive rates in MDR, non-MDR, XDR, and non-XDR H. influenzae isolates are shown. The number of each group is shown in the bar. P-values are obtained from Pearson Chi-square tests. Proportions of different drug resistant status under (c) different specimen types and (d) different specimen sources are shown. Pearson Chi-square tests were used to assess the significance of each analysis. MDR, multiple drug-resistance; NR, no resistance; SDR, single drug-resistance; TDR, two drug-resistance; x̄, mean value; XDR, extensive drug-resistance
